Incident Summary:

9/16/2002: A remote-controlled landmine detonated near a central market in Grozny, Chechnya, Russia. The device exploded as a bus passed by; 18 people were killed and many others were injured. Two armored personnel carriers had just passed by at the time of the explosion and authorities believe they may have been the intended target. No group has claimed responsibility for the incident, although officials blame Chechen rebels for the attack.
